Because GMS is so essential to the western smartphone experience, it has become a massive point of leverage and controversy. The Huawei Dilemma

To include GMS, hardware manufacturers (like Samsung or Xiaomi) must enter into a license agreement with Google and pass strict compatibility tests to ensure apps run reliably across different brands. The Core Components

The Firebase Cloud Messaging (FCM) system handles push notifications seamlessly in the background without draining the phone's battery. ⚖️ The Monopolization and Geopolitical Tug-of-War

Play Protect actively scans apps for malware, keeping the device safe without requiring third-party antivirus software. For App Developers

Without GMS, the experience of using a mobile phone changes drastically, highlighting just how deeply embedded these services are in the modern mobile landscape. For the Everyday User

is the invisible engine powering the vast majority of Android smartphones globally, bridging the gap between open-source code and the highly polished user experience consumers expect.

The most famous example of life without GMS occurred when trade restrictions prevented Huawei from licensing Google Mobile Services. Despite manufacturing some of the best hardware on the market, Huawei's international sales took a massive hit because consumers couldn't easily access the Play Store or use standard apps that relied on Google's APIs. This forced the company to develop its own alternative, Huawei Mobile Services (HMS).

GMS is a proprietary collection of Google applications and Application Programming Interfaces (APIs) licensed to device manufacturers. It sits on top of the open-source Android operating system to provide cloud-based features, system-level security, and a unified app ecosystem.

CMake Best Practices

QRcode

Upgrade your C++ builds with CMake for maximum efficiency and scalability

Google Mobile Service -

Because GMS is so essential to the western smartphone experience, it has become a massive point of leverage and controversy. The Huawei Dilemma

To include GMS, hardware manufacturers (like Samsung or Xiaomi) must enter into a license agreement with Google and pass strict compatibility tests to ensure apps run reliably across different brands. The Core Components

The Firebase Cloud Messaging (FCM) system handles push notifications seamlessly in the background without draining the phone's battery. ⚖️ The Monopolization and Geopolitical Tug-of-War Google Mobile Service

Play Protect actively scans apps for malware, keeping the device safe without requiring third-party antivirus software. For App Developers

Without GMS, the experience of using a mobile phone changes drastically, highlighting just how deeply embedded these services are in the modern mobile landscape. For the Everyday User Because GMS is so essential to the western

is the invisible engine powering the vast majority of Android smartphones globally, bridging the gap between open-source code and the highly polished user experience consumers expect.

The most famous example of life without GMS occurred when trade restrictions prevented Huawei from licensing Google Mobile Services. Despite manufacturing some of the best hardware on the market, Huawei's international sales took a massive hit because consumers couldn't easily access the Play Store or use standard apps that relied on Google's APIs. This forced the company to develop its own alternative, Huawei Mobile Services (HMS). The most famous example of life without GMS

GMS is a proprietary collection of Google applications and Application Programming Interfaces (APIs) licensed to device manufacturers. It sits on top of the open-source Android operating system to provide cloud-based features, system-level security, and a unified app ecosystem.